Cost of Bulldozing Service in Jacksonville

The cost of bulldozing services in Jacksonville, NC can vary widely depending on several factors. Whether you’re clearing land for construction, removing debris, or leveling a site, understanding these cost determinants can help you budget effectively. This guide will break down the key elements that influence the cost and provide an overview of common tasks and their associated costs.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Area: Larger areas require more time and resources to clear, increasing the overall cost.
  • Type of Terrain: Rocky or uneven terrain can complicate the bulldozing process, leading to higher costs.
  • Debris Removal: The need to remove and dispose of debris can add to the total expense.
  • Accessibility: Hard-to-reach locations may incur additional charges due to the difficulty of transporting equipment.
  • Permits and Regulations: Compliance with local regulations and the cost of necessary permits can influence the price.
  • Equipment Needed: Specialized equipment for specific tasks can increase costs.
  • Labor Costs: The number of workers and their expertise level can affect the overall price.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Average Cost (Jacksonville, NC)
Land Clearing (per acre) $1,500 - $3,000
Site Leveling (per square foot) $1.50 - $3.00
Debris Removal (per ton) $50 - $100
Tree Removal (per tree) $200 - $700
Grading (per square foot) $1.00 - $2.50
Foundation Excavation $2,000 - $6,000
